The only difference is that WASM will be available ( I assume ) in most PC Chrome Browser within 2 - 3 years of releasing, that is 800M+ assuming Chrome with stable market shares. Along with Android, that is a potential of 2-3B devices, assuming stable upgrade cycle and shipment.

That is more penetration than Java could ever get on Desktop and Mobile.

Although Java is actually doing ok in embedded space, I am not entirely sure how WASM would work for that segment.

Maybe my sarcasm detector is failing, but:

Java is the most used programming language in the world (https://www.tiobe.com/tiobe-index/)

It not only powers all kinds of desktop things, it is foundational to Android, which currently powers ~85% of all mobile devices.

How can you get more penetration than "most used programming language" and "foundational to the largest mobile OS"? I mean there isn't even a category that fully encompasses the degree of dominance of Java. The next step, I assume, would be to rename "Programming" (all of it) to "Java".
